Welcome to on-call for Quillpress, our PDF invoice renderer at Fernvale Systems. If rendering jobs stall, check the font-cache worker first; it fails silently when the glyph store is cold. Restarting it requires unlocking the sealed render vault, which only the on-call rotation may do. To unlock the vault during an incident, enter the recovery passphrase exactly as shown below.

strongbox words: druvan-lamys-eliius-jorax-istox-soreth-ulays-gilix-ralix-oliiel-norwyn-casvan-praius

/*
 * Export retry client — notes for the weekly eng sync.
 * Failed exports from the Cartwheel reporting job are retried
 * against the internal archive service with exponential backoff,
 * capped at five attempts. We dropped the old shared credential
 * after last month's throttling incident; each retry worker now
 * uses a dedicated service key with a narrower scope. Do not
 * reuse this key outside the retry path. The current key for
 * the archive service follows.
 */

app token of bajef-fawep = kto15_U3pRrJ3ltyw6g58

**Ticket: RATEFLOW-812 — Config drift between staging and prod**

During Tuesday's fee-calculation audit, Priya noticed staging's Rateflow rules engine applies the updated zone surcharge table while prod still runs the March snapshot. Manual edits were made directly on the prod host during the Kellerman promo and never committed back. Proposal: freeze manual changes, reconcile via the deploy pipeline, and add a drift check to the sync agenda. For reference, the values currently live in prod are as follows.

service settings:
[oliix]
port = 4000
region = west-3
host = oliix.norvaworks.internal
timeout_ms = 3000
retries = 2